Mary's all-pure eyes looked on the glory of her Son through a veil of faith, "a dark night," to use the words of St. John of the Cross, that feeling of darkness or emptiness when a soul draws near to the brightness and glory of God. The mother of Jesus, Mary, was told by the angel Gabriel that she was to have a child by the Holy Spirit who would be the Savior of the world, though she was a virgin and still betrothed to Joseph. There is a stone building called "Mary's House" near the ancient city of Ephesus (modern-day Turkey) on a hillside named "Nightingale".
